What does Apus Peru mean?

For us, Peru is characterised by the great Andes mountains. In the Quechua language of the Andes, "Apu" refers to the spirit of each mountain which is not unlike a god. In every snow capped peak, to smaller hills, there is an Apu. Each Apu is different, with individual characteristics and personalities. They have in common that from them emerge the life giving waters of springs, lakes and rivers, as well as the forests and creatures that dwell in them. Like gods, the Apus possess the power of giving and taking life. Andean people look first to their local Apus and then to Mother Earth when they are undertaking a pilgrimage or enterprise.

The name "Apus Peru" thus pays homage to the great mountains of the Andes and to the spirit and the beliefs of the Andean people.

The treks offered by APUS PERU were all first explored by our management in the spirit of adventure in the Andes . They pored over maps, researched and talked with the local people. Since then, with the explosion in alternative treks due to the regulation of the Inca Trail, it has become much more common for people to head out on the Salkantay Trek or to Choquequirao.

After working as a porter on the Inca Trail, Felix gained his Tourism degree and has since worked with several well known Cusco agencies. From Quillabamba, Felix is passionate about the high jungle region, as well as loving the mountains! He speaks Spanish, Quechua and English and leads many of our tours.

A West Australian, Ariana is a journalist and currently pursuing Masters studies in the Development of third world nations. She has worked in tourism for 10 years, as an interterpretive guide and she specialises in environmental and educational interpretation. Ariana and her mother have backpacked extensively through Russia , China , Mongolia , Uzbekistan , Kyrgyzstan , India , Laos and Myanmar . Not unlike other backpackers they watched their pennies, ate local food, and looked for meaningful interaction with the locals.

Since meeting in 2002, Felix and Ariana have explored little known places in Peru , Bolivia , Ecuador and Colombia . They always seek to get off the beaten track and far from the Gringo Trail, and it is this type of adventure they seek to offer in their tours.
